Apple Device Enrollment Program or Apple DEP, is a free program and the most preferred method for enrolling corporate iOS devices. DEP makes the enrollment process of corporate owned iOS devices automated and seamless for IT Admin. Using Apple DEP, IT Admin can enroll iOS devices into MDM without any direct contact with the devices and also enable supervision of devices during initial setup, including the possibility to ease the configuration process by skipping a few initial setup stages which are not mandatory for your organization. You have to login to your\u00a0<\/span>Apple Deployment Portal\u00a0<\/span>account or create a new account, by referring to steps given in\u00a0<\/span>Device Enrollment Program Guide. You have to register MDM with the Apple DEP Portal. Once you have registered the MDM server, secure communication is enabled between the MDM server and the Apple Portal. This is used to synchronize the details of devices, purchased using Apple DEP portal. When you find the devices synced from Apple portal, you can assign it to users. Whenever the devices are activated, all restrictions and configurations imposed using MDM are automatically installed on all your devices Over The Air (OTA).
